Output 90ec4c31e30deb22ca92f07a3a024d62dc832b619015ec734a09b493f61f5c52:6

value
138439410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fb64ddb6651a8c46784a2b5d131363b49dd29b1 OP_EQUAL
address
MGdEpNEvc4SWB1KQ5F2ELQV4V5mwPS1FP6
transaction
90ec4c31e30deb22ca92f07a3a024d62dc832b619015ec734a09b493f61f5c52
spent
true